Mary Ann was born on July 9, 1926 in Lakewood, OH, to parents Anton and Katherine (Klecker) Janzer. The family moved to Great Falls in 1927 where she attended public schools and graduated from Great Falls High School in 1944. On August 5, 1946 she married James (Jim) Nisbet in Fort Benton, MT. The happy couple was married for 53 years when Jim passed away in 1999. She worked in the bakery at Buttrey Foods from 1965 to 1973. She was a life member of the VFW Ladies Auxiliary Post 5590 from 1965 to the present.
Mary Ann is survived by her son, daughter, 10 grandchildren, and 15 grandchildren.
She was preceded in death by her brother, Matthew (Scotty) Janzer; sister, Katherine (Katy) O'Neil; her daughters, Linda Stillings and Margaret (Peg) Rise and her husband, James (Jim).
